Comparison

Entry price = lowest published self-serve monthly plan. Sourced per row.
#Managed PostgreEntry priceFreeHIPAASOC 2Best forSource
1 Aiven $0/mo Free Yes Yes Yes Enterprises needing multi-cloud Postgres with strong compliance (HIPAA, PCI DSS, SOC 2) aiven.io
2 CockroachDB $0/mo Basic Yes Yes Yes Global applications needing multi-region active-active Postgres-compatible SQL cockroachlabs.com
3 Neon $0/mo Free Yes Yes Yes Serverless and edge workloads needing scale-to-zero Postgres neon.com
4 Render $0/mo Free No Yes Yes Full-stack teams wanting app hosting and Postgres on a single unified platform render.com
5 Supabase $0/mo Free Yes Yes Yes Full-stack web apps wanting Postgres + auth + storage in one platform supabase.com
6 PlanetScale $5/mo Postgres EBS Non-HA (PS-5, arm64) No Yes Yes High-IOPS production workloads needing bare-metal NVMe Postgres planetscale.com
7 Railway $5/mo Hobby No Yes Yes Developers wanting Postgres + app infra in a single platform with unified billing railway.com

Prices are the lowest published self-serve monthly rate as captured on the linked source. Annual-billing and usage details are on each vendor's record in our open dataset.

How we compiled this

Prices sourced by fetching each vendor's official pricing page on 2026-06-14 using WebFetch. Supabase (supabase.com/pricing): all plan prices fetched directly; HIPAA confirmed as paid add-on on Team/Enterprise. Neon (neon.com/pricing and neon.com/docs/introduction/plans): Free confirmed at $0; Launch and Scale are pure pay-as-you-go with no monthly minimum — monthlyUsd recorded as null per billing-model rules; HIPAA confirmed available on Scale with additional charge. PlanetScale (planetscale.com/pricing): pricing is per-SKU metered (arm64/x86-64, HA vs Non-HA), no flat tier — smallest entry is $5/mo for PS-5 Non-HA; recorded as custom billing. Aiven (aiven.io/postgresql): Free=$0, Developer=$5/mo, Startup from $75/mo, Business from $180/mo confirmed; Premium plan exists but specific price not shown on fetched page — recorded as null; HIPAA compliance confirmed since 2018 via aiven.io/security-compliance; BAA not explicitly confirmed on page — baa=null. Railway (railway.com/pricing + docs.railway.com/reference/pricing/plans): Hobby=$5/mo, Pro=$20/mo/seat confirmed; resource rates confirmed ($10/GB-mo RAM, $20/vCPU-mo, $0.15/GB-mo volume, $0.05/GB egress). Render (render.com/docs/postgresql-legacy-instance-types): legacy instance pricing Starter=$7, Standard=$20, Pro=$95, Pro Plus=$185 confirmed; the newer flexible-plan pricing page renders no dollar amounts via WebFetch; legacy prices noted as applicable to existing databases (new databases use flexible plans whose exact instance prices were not retrievable). CockroachDB (cockroachlabs.com/pricing): Basic free tier confirmed (50M RUs + 10 GiB/mo free); Standard at $0.18/hr per 2 vCPUs and Advanced at $0.60/hr per 4 vCPUs confirmed; HIPAA-ready confirmed on Advanced plan.
